Several issues with CMYK print in Xpro. I use it for textile printing & embroidery designs, among other things....
1. The biggest problem, RGB effects which show up on all plates. Blends, tapered lines, transp, bevels, & bitmaps etc..
2. If you have overlapping colors that do not need to blend. Say a solid box over a gradient of another color(s). The gradient tends to show up over top rather than behind on the printed layers. I've created separations using only CMYK color & unless I add, join or subtract the gradient shapes they tend to show up, even though they are behind solids. Most gradients have to be converted to solid color blends to print properly.
3. Tapered lines - RGB. I always group them & use ctrl+r+L to convert to solid shapes (no outlines). Still I get outline residue on other plates.
4. Regarding print dialog for CMYK. If you manually change the angles of each plate then switch to another tab at the top or dialog & come back. The angles & frequency have to be re-entered as they always change back to the Xara default, VERY Very annoying! There should be another master box for angles & some way to lock these in. For me it's necessary to use these angles for blended colors; C=82.5, m=52.5, y=7.5, k=112.5 . For non blend printing I use 61 angle, dot size varies.
5. A way to change print default for a Xara template would be nice. The only dot I've ever needed is the elliptical spot. An option to make this the default it would be most helpful.

TIFF is one of the most useful file formats for print professionals, as Targa is for broadcast/video. It is incredibly flexible - greyscale, RGB, CMYK in anything up to 32bits - all with highly optimised, lossless compression.
It some print-shops that make everything such an ordeal - leave the slightest room for any error and a printer will stuff it up. Give them a giant TIFF of the finished artwork and they virtually can't get it wrong. For my money that is the very essence of a professional file format.
